Ok
Lads help me here

From brew bucket I just syohon out using tubing

But it's a ball ache and messy

So I've got a spare vessel now , also a brew with another week left , can I tip the lot into secondary via a big funnel?

Or do I need to be more gentle

Cheers all !
 
If fermentation is finished you need to be gentle, don't introduce oxygen to finished beer it will oxidise an ruin it. Can you put a pic up? Usually you can drain out of the tap with tubing into secondary or keg etc

Your FV doesn't have a tap, right? Fit one before brewing in it again! Then it's just a case of putting the FV on a high surface, attaching wide-bore tubing to the tap and letting it flow into the secondary with the tube outlet constantly submerged. It may be as well to endure the messy ball ache scenario one more time. Only other way I can think of is to tip the lot into a very wide funnel with a tube attached so,as above the outlet remains submerged in the ale being collected. Now that really would be sloppy and messy and definitely a two-man job.
